af_unix: Allow credentials to work across user and pid namespaces.
Upstream commit 7361c36c5224519b258219fe3d0e8abc865d8134 In unix_skb_parms store pointers to struct pid and struct cred instead of raw uid, gid, and pid values, then translate the credentials on reception into values that are meaningful in the receiving processes namespaces.
